Factors Affecting TV Ownership

Several factors can influence TV ownership rates in a country or region. These factors include:

  1. Economic Development

Countries with higher levels of economic development tend to have higher TV ownership rates. This is because TVs are considered a luxury item and may be more affordable for households with higher incomes.

  1. Age and Demographics

Younger generations tend to prefer streaming services over traditional TV channels, while older generations prefer watching TV. Additionally, urban areas tend to have higher TV ownership rates than rural areas.

  1. Cultural Factors

Cultural factors such as sports and entertainment preferences can also impact TV ownership rates. Countries with a strong sporting culture tend to have higher TV ownership rates, as do countries with a strong preference for certain TV genres such as drama or reality TV.
